How to install the MysticLiquid skin
- Press the Download button above to save the skin as a PNG file.
- Minecraft: Bedrock Edition (PE): open the Dressing Room from the main menu (or tap your character → Edit Character), go to Classic Skins → Owned, press the + (new skin) button, choose the downloaded PNG and pick the Classic (Steve) model. Works on PC and mobile; consoles cannot import custom skins.
- Minecraft: Java Edition: open the Minecraft Launcher, go to the Skins tab, click New Skin, load the PNG, pick the Classic (Steve) model and press Save & Use. You can also upload it at minecraft.net → Profile → Change Skin.
The skin does not show up after import - what should I do?
Restart Minecraft and open the Dressing Room again - imported skins sometimes appear only after a restart. Also make sure you selected the imported skin and picked the Classic (Steve) model.
Which model should I choose, Classic or Slim?
This skin is designed for the Classic (Steve) model. If you pick the wrong model, the arms of the skin will look stretched or squeezed.
